October 20, 2016 at 2:20 pm #55265I spoke to Chuwi official – they’re saying that they’re low on Hi12 stock. As Chuwi actively sell their products to end customers, they’ve decided not to send out Hi12 units to the retail sellers (Like Banggood, Gearbest, Geekbuying etc) at this point, until Hi12 is in greater stock. This so they know they, as the manufacturer and official retailer, at least can deliver to their own end customers.
So I canceled my order with Banggood. They never admitted their price error, nor would they honor their own Price Protection.Yet they keep posting longer and longer restock dates (Nov.1 as of writing this). And when I said I wanted to cancel the order, they claimet it was ready to ship in 24 hours. Which cannot be true, as Chuwi has not sent them Hi12’s in quite a while, and they won’t do so until they can restock themselves.
So at this point in time – I’d advice against ordering Hi12 from Banggood as there is no knowing at what time it will be back in stock. If you must order with Banggood, at least wait until they actually have it back in stock.

October 28, 2016 at 8:18 pm #55911Which means, if you live in Slovenia – Europe, like me, a country which strictly follows EU rules and regulations, you’re better off ordering the tablet from a european Amazon site. You’ll pay circa the same as ordering directly from China, after domestic custom duties and taxes (65€ in my case), but you’ll have the usually solid Amazon warranty/protection on top of that. If however you live in a EU country with a relaxed bureaucracy, where customs officers amuse themself with more important tasks than checking import papers for each and every single parcel arriving from outside Europe (hello Italy) you will still profit by ordering the tablet from a chinese vendor. Got mine from China but I wish I had bought it from Amazon.de instead.
